PHILADELPHIA -- Sophomore guard
Jah'Nel Lewis (Jersey City, N.J.) had 15 points, six rebounds, three steals and two assists and junior forward
Lucy Coogan (Kilkenny, Ireland) had 15 points and five rebounds, but Caldwell women's basketball's season came to a close with a 63-54 defeat to host and South #1 seed Jefferson at Gallagher Center on Saturday.
Trailing 31-26 early in the second half, Caldwell used a 14-2 run, capped by a three by
Jah'Nel Lewis, to take its largest lead at 40-33 with 4:34 left in the third.
But Jefferson (24-6) scored 10 straight to regain the lead, and after a three by freshman guard
Shayne Eldridge (Wall, N.J.) tied the game at the end of the quarter, the Rams pulled away late, turning a 52-49 lead with 4:31 to play into an 11-point lead with eight straight points over the next three minutes to put the game away.
Sophomore guard
Brooke Corbett (Staten Island, N.Y.) contributed 10 points, six rebounds, five assists, two blocks and two steals, and graduate forward
Sophia DeMauro had a team-best nine rebounds as Caldwell finished the season with 17 wins, the most for the program in seven years.
